Mods that train your skills, or increase XP gains.
I am deep into a campaign, and have no desire to restart, some of my skills are so slow to level.

Are there any mods that anyone knows of that allows you to spend money at a trainer to increase your skills. I've seen some mods that increase XP gain, but they need a new save, which I'm not interested in right now.

Triple G 2022 年 9 月 21 日 下午 6:58 
You can´t increase a skill after a certain point. Every focus point adds 40 to the hard cap and every attribute point 14 (minus a bit). So to reach the last perk You need 7 attribute points and 5 focus points. If You have like 3 attribute points and 3 focus points the cap would be 152. You can´t increase the skill further without investing more points. Only way is to have a drastic boost at one time, because then somehow the cap doesn´t seem to apply. Like having 2 intelligence and no focus points would mean a cap of 18. But if You hit with a catapult You get so many points, that You get to 22 at one time - or they changed the formula. But afterwards You won´t get more points, even if You destroy whole armies with a ballista. Hard cap. You still get base points, so eventually You get a level up, but after level 30 or at least 32 it is so slow, that i wouldn´t count on it.

The whole system doesn´t feel realistic or natural. Either You have skill increase through use - or after level up. This combines both in the worst way possible. It´s a trap for new players, too - because anyone would probably think it´s about skill use, and just speeding up the process via these focus points, while the question is why they have attributes - but it´s about setting those caps with the points. Nothing more. And it´s hard to get like 10 attribute points in two skill-lines - and focus points are rare either, because leveling up gets very slow at some point. Why? I don´t know. Butch 2022 年 9 月 22 日 上午 4:39 
I would advice against using Kaoses Tweaks for 1.8.0, unfortunately it seems to be quite buggy for that version. Just read the posts on Nexus.
I don't know of any mod that does exactly what you're looking for, but there is "Bannerlord Cheats", wich you can use to increase your xp gain. However, unlike with Kaoses Tweaks, you can not adjust this for every single skill, just globally for all skills, wich might not be everyone's cup of tea. It also has lots of other cheat options, wich can be ignored, though. I also use it just for speeding up leveling of my own character and my companions a little bit, since Kaoses Tweaks is out of the picture right now and some skills just take way too long to level up. If i remember correctly, "Train your Clan" can not be used to improve your own skills, just those of your companions, but i'm not using this mod right now, so you might want to check that yourself.

EDIT: I just went to check, and it seems that you can train your own character with "Train your Clan" aswell, so this one might be exactly what you're looking for. Just make sure to get the 1.8.0 updated version, since the original one wasn't updated in a while and won't work.
